Description

FIG. 1 is a top, front and right side perspective view of my design for a cover for a nasal inhaler in with the nasal inhaler shown in phantom;

FIG. 2 is a right side elevation view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a front elevational view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a top plan view thereof;

FIG. 5 is a rear elevational view thereof; and,

FIG. 6 is a bottom plan view thereof.

Claims

The ornamental design for a cover for a nasal inhaler, as shown and described.
